    LOLROF You ARE kidding right? I am by far NOT a new member… and the E-mag uses a Retro Valve the same as the RT Pro does. Thus, any Mag newer than a classic (i.e. RT / RT Pro / E-Mag) use a form of RT valve. Yes a standard RT (before the Pro came out) is a bit different, but they are all RT’s in a fashion.
